Abstract
A method of modeling may include obtaining an input file defining a first geometry, establishing a control related to the first geometry, adjusting the control, and using a thin plate spline transform to adjust the first geometry to a second geometry based on the control.

3. A method for adjusting the size of a ring, comprising:
-
obtaining an stereo lithographic (STL) file defining a surface of a ring; receiving input regarding a plurality of source control points; receiving input regarding a plurality of target control points; and mapping the plurality of source control points to the plurality of target control points and using a thin plate spline transform to adjust the STL file to define a new surface of the ring; wherein the plurality of source control points include a first plurality of points arranged along an outer surface of the ring and a second plurality of points arranged along an inner surface of the ring; wherein the plurality of target control points include corresponding control points that are offset from the source control points by a selected distance thereby maintaining a thickness of the ring. - View Dependent Claims (5)
